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8499858 10400 31 87 138269163
868266663 52578662698
868266663 52578662698
98376207812 607789706 380023 35991
All about undefined
Interested in learning more?
868266663 52578662698
98376207812 607789706 380023 35991
See more
1977669 587430 3832897616
8026640 6166 07969173179 19992528
See more
77581 19858 029002
67 41209659 83
See more